Pronunciation: /ɛl.əˈfæn.tin/ / /ɛl.əˈfæn.taɪn/ / /ˈɛl.ə.fən.tin/

adj

Etymology: From Ancient Greek Ἐλεφαντίνη (Elephantínē).

  1. Of, from, or pertaining to Elephantine or the Elephantine people.

name

Etymology: From Ancient Greek Ἐλεφαντίνη (Elephantínē).

  1. An island in the river Nile, and the ancient city that occupied it.

noun

Etymology: From Latin elephantīn(us). By surface analysis, elephant + -ine.

  1. Any member of the subfamily Elephantinae of elephants and their extinct close relatives.
